Activities & Mission

The Foundation exists to apply its funds and income for the benefit of such charitable purposes or charitable institutions as the Trustees in their discretion determine.The Foundation operates virtually exclusively by making identified benefit grants to carefully selected charitable organisations with less than ?1m income working in the sectors which the Foundation particularly wishes to support

Frequently asked questions about The Robert Mcalpine Foundation

What does The Robert Mcalpine Foundation do?

The Foundation exists to apply its funds and income for the benefit of such charitable purposes or charitable institutions as the Trustees in their discretion determine.The Foundation operates virtually exclusively by making identified benefit grants to carefully selected charitable organisations with less than ?1m income working in the sectors which the Foundation particularly wishes to support

How much income did The Robert Mcalpine Foundation report in 2025?

The Robert Mcalpine Foundation reported total income of £1.12m and reported expenditure of £818k for the financial year ending 2025, based on the most recent annual return filed with the Charity Commission.

How efficient is The Robert Mcalpine Foundation?

The Robert Mcalpine Foundation has a program ratio of 66.3%, meaning that share of its income goes directly to charitable activities. This is higher than 17% of UK Charitable activities charities with income £1M to £10M (sample of 433 charities). See our methodology for how this is calculated.

When was The Robert Mcalpine Foundation registered as a charity?

The Robert Mcalpine Foundation was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 20 May 1964 as charity number 226646. It has been registered for 62 years.

Who runs The Robert Mcalpine Foundation?

The Robert Mcalpine Foundation is governed by a board of 3 trustees. The chair of trustees is CULLUM MCALPINE. Trustees are legally responsible for the charity's governance and are listed in full on its profile.

Where does The Robert Mcalpine Foundation operate?

The Robert Mcalpine Foundation operates across 2 areas: Scotland and England And Wales.

Is The Robert Mcalpine Foundation a registered charity?

Yes — The Robert Mcalpine Foundation is a registered charity in England and Wales, charity number 226646.
